OpenStudy (judygreeneyes):

Hi - If you are working on this kind of problem, you probably know the formula for the probability of a union of two events. Let's call working part time Event A, and let's call working 5 days a week Event B. Let's look at the information we are given. We are told that 14 people work part time, so that is P(A) = 14/100 - 0.14 . We are told that 80 employees work 5 days a week, so P(B) = 80/100 = .80 . We are given the union (there are 92 employees who work either one or the other), which is the union, P(A U B) = 92/100 = .92 .. The question is asking for the probability of someone working both part time and fll time, which is the intersection of events A and B, or P(A and B). If you recall the formula for the probability of the union, it is

P(A U B) = P(A) +P(B) - P(A and B).

The problem has given us each of these pieces except the intersection, so we can solve for it,

If you plug in P(A U B) = 0.92 and P(A) = 0.14, and P(B) = 0.80, you can solve for P(A and B), which will give you the answer.

What is the exact area of a circle with a diameter of 10 cm? a. 5πcm^2 b. 10πm^2 c. 25πcm^2 d. 100πcm^2
dalvyx [7]

Answer:

C

Step-by-step explanation:

a=\pir^2

To find the radius, divide the diameter by 2

r=d/2

r=10/2

r=5

a=\pir^2

a=\pi5^2

a=25\pi

So, choice C is correct
